Output 7309c89962aecfde0ea8109021ae47cd73a740cfb6c2fec79d37c7d63473ba68:1

value
150681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a606480957498ddb1af4406b3e64748a9dd0d17 OP_EQUAL
address
3EJgeVR1jLXEMgn4jp2uw19gmQdyXNb35c
transaction
7309c89962aecfde0ea8109021ae47cd73a740cfb6c2fec79d37c7d63473ba68
confirmations
407046
spent
true